Oxygen or chlorine or chromium which would be Most likely to be the best conductor of electricity?

Among oxygen, chlorine, and chromium, chromium is most likely to be the best conductor of electricity. Chromium is a metal and metals generally have high electrical conductivity due to the presence of free electrons that can move easily and conduct electric current. Oxygen and chlorine are nonmetals and generally have poor electrical conductivity.

Which substance meets the requirements cubic solid poor electrical conductor in the solid state good conductor when fused a sodium chloride b diamond c sulfur d chromium?

A, sodium chloride, because it is a crystalline solid. It has an ionic bond when in it's solid form and is a poor conductor. It is a good conductor of electricity in an aqueous state or when fused.
